Robert A. Crovelli is a scholar working on Mechanics of Materials, Ocean Engineering and Global and Planetary Change. According to data from OpenAlex, Robert A. Crovelli has authored 57 papers receiving a total of 707 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 25 papers in Mechanics of Materials, 24 papers in Ocean Engineering and 18 papers in Global and Planetary Change. Recurrent topics in Robert A. Crovelli's work include Reservoir Engineering and Simulation Methods (24 papers), Hydrocarbon exploration and reservoir analysis (24 papers) and Atmospheric and Environmental Gas Dynamics (18 papers). Robert A. Crovelli is often cited by papers focused on Reservoir Engineering and Simulation Methods (24 papers), Hydrocarbon exploration and reservoir analysis (24 papers) and Atmospheric and Environmental Gas Dynamics (18 papers). Robert A. Crovelli collaborates with scholars based in United States. Robert A. Crovelli's co-authors include Richard F. Sanford, Jeffrey A. Coe, T.S. Dyman, Kenneth I. Takahashi, Ronald R. Charpentier, William Z. Savage, G.L. Dolton, James W. Schmoker, Ronald C. Johnson and Richard B. Powers and has published in prestigious journals such as International Journal of Coal Geology, Computers & Geosciences and Annals of Operations Research.
